Output 7642e73c31ea1a807bacd3fb4716dfdbdc2acc7c62ef43476e30d9ab8f6366a5:40

value
1073063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cabda2f85e1e61a8810820ba7d058ce83168c3d6 OP_EQUAL
address
3LB1bUYEkvJokoPorwyrMzMx7q5qzZVETe
transaction
7642e73c31ea1a807bacd3fb4716dfdbdc2acc7c62ef43476e30d9ab8f6366a5
spent
true